Located in the northernmost tip of Bicol, this    beautiful beach is probably one of the best for Barkada    destination in this part of Luzon.  <\/p>\n<p>        Mahabang Buhangin in Calaguas Island (photo    courtesy of Wikipedia)  <\/p>\n<p>    Calaguas is a group of islands that includes Tinaga Island and    Guintinua Island, there are minor islands like Maculabo Island    and other minor islands.In Tinaga Island, you can find    the famous Mahabang Buhangin (Long Beach) or Halabang Baybay in    Bicolano. If you are looking for a perfect camp site or a    perfect white sand beach, you will surely enjoy Mahabang    Buhangin.  <\/p>\n<p>    If you are planning a trip to Calaguas Islands and you are    looking for travel tips, sample itinerary, transportation guide    and hotel recommendation then you just found the right page. If you are    more adventurous, you can choose to camp out. If you do not    have a tent, you can ask the locals or your boatmen where you    can rent a tent. Each tent is normally good for up to 5    individuals and it is usually rented at 300  400 pesos per    night plus a camping fee of 100 pesos per person.  <\/p>\n<p>    There are Sari-sari stores in some parts of the island but they    dont sell hot meals. There are houses where you can ask to cook    your meals but I guess its more exciting if you will cook your    own meals so make sure to bring enough drinking water, food and    booze. You will find some fishermen selling their fresh catch    every morning or in the afternoon. There is also a small    talipapa (market) in Brgy. Mangcawayan where you can buy fish.
